Kotaku has obtained marketing material for the Chicago-set action game Watch Dogs that states the title will ship for "all home consoles" during this holiday season.
This lines up with comments from Ubisoft CEO Yves Guillemot, who said last year during a financial call that Watch Dogs would be out sometime in 2013.
The poster for Watch Dogs features quotes stating the game will be a "truly next-gen adventure," though it does not specify any consoles. Next-generation consoles from Microsoft and Sony are believed to be on store shelves for this holiday season. Sony may even announce the PlayStation 4 next week.
The poster also features the words "Power Up Rewards," suggesting the material leaked out of GameStop.
Watch Dogs was announced during Ubisoft's 2012 Electronic Entertainment Expo media briefing last June with no official word on platforms or a release date. It is an all-new intellectual property in development at Ubisoft Montreal that focuses on hacking.
Representatives from Ubisoft and GameStop were not immediately available to comment.

Watch_Dogs delayed until Spring 2014 (http://blog.ubi.com/watch-dogs-delay/).
Watch Dogs was set to release in November for PS3, PS4, PC, Xbox 360, Xbox One, and Wii U. That is until today as publisher Ubisoft has announced on its blog that the open-world hack title will now arrive in Spring 2014.
"Our ambition from the start with Watch Dogs has been to deliver something that embodies what we wanted to see in the next-generation of gaming," Ubisoft said in a statement. "It is with this in mind that we’ve made the tough decision to delay the release until spring 2014."
"We know a lot of you are probably wondering: Why now? We struggled with whether we would delay the game. But from the beginning, we have adopted the attitude that we will not compromise on quality. As we got closer to release, as all the pieces of the puzzle were falling into place in our last push before completion, it became clear to us that we needed to take the extra time to polish and fine tune each detail so we can deliver a truly memorable and exceptional experience."

Actually, it was a prankster (http://www.gamespot.com/articles/prankster-responsible-for-watch-dogs-trademark-abandonment-update/1100-6417495/):
It appears the request for "express abandonment" of the Watch Dogs trademark came from a prankster and not Ubisoft, according to a new document filed today with the USPTO. This person even forged Ubisoft CEO Yves Guillemot's signature, according to the document.
"On February 1, 2014, Ubisoft Entertainment received an email from TEAS@uspto.gov notifying Ubisoft Entertainment that a Request for Express Abandonment had been filed in connection with Application Serial No. 85642398. The Request for Express Abandonment purports to be signed by the Chief Executive Officer of Ubisoft Entertainment, Yves Guillemot. Mr. Guillemot, however, did not sign the Request for Express Abandonment, nor did Ubisoft Entertainment file the Request for Express Abandonment," Ubisoft said. "The Request for Express Abandonment is fraudulent and was not filed by Ubisoft Entertainment or its representative."
The title of this story has been updated to reflect the new information.
[UPDATE] Following the publication of this story, Ubisoft issued a statement on the matter to GameSpot.
“We are working directly with the USPTO on reinstating the trademark for Watch Dogs and it will be active again in the coming days," Ubisoft said. "The matter has no impact on the Watch Dogs' development."

The Watch Dogs ctOS mobile app will be available tomorrow. (http://blog.ubi.com/watch-dogs-ctos-mobile-companion-app-faq/)
ctOS Mobile has two primary ways to play with your friends on console and PC: Race and Free Ride. Both modes are adversarial, pitting the console/PC player against the mobile player. On the console/PC, the player must race from checkpoint to checkpoint. Every time a checkpoint is passed, more time is added back to the clock. The goal is to reach the final checkpoint before time runs out.
On the mobile app, the player is doing everything in his power to thwart his adversary. How so? By hacking into the city via a top-down map, triggering blockers, setting off explosions and causing all kinds of mayhem. Using ctOS Mobile, the player can also attack from above via a helicopter (complete with a sniper); and he can send the local police into hot pursuit.
The differences between Race and Free Ride? With Races, the distances between checkpoints are shorter and the GPS is on for the console/PC player. With Free Ride, the distances are wider and the GPS is off by default. “It’s a bit harder and it’s more tactical,” Baude says about Free Ride. In both modes, the mobile player wins if he can stop his foe from reaching all the checkpoints.
